The Native Education and Training College mission statement is to provide academic
education and technology training programs to Aboriginal People and
communities while
edifying, enabling, equipping and encouraging our Aboriginal students
to complete their educational and training goals through life-long
learning.
The NETCs five Laws of Learning are:
- The
student must be on a level of curriculum where he/she can perform.
- The
student must set reasonable goals he/she can achieve in a prescribed
period of time.
- The
student must be in a controlled environment and motivated to
assimilate, use or experience the material.
- The
students learning must be measurable.
- The
students learning must be rewarded.
